Live Roulette: An In-Depth Look at the Tables
In light of the casino’s name, it’s only natural live roulette enjoys star billing. The range accommodates different tastes and playing styles. I tested several tables, from traditional European Roulette with its single zero to more dynamic versions like Lightning Roulette and Immersive Roulette. The European tables offer a polished, traditional game with good odds. Lightning Roulette turns up the energy with randomly chosen lucky numbers that carry multiplied payouts. Immersive Roulette delivers a cinematic view with ultra-HD close-ups and slow-motion replays. Betting limits are shown clearly and range enough to suit both careful players and those wanting to stake more. The dealers were precise in their announcements, maintained the game moving at the right pace, and engaged with players. The betting interface performs well, with a responsive feel and a clear racetrack for special bets.

Live Blackjack and Table Variants
The card game selection, especially blackjack, is well-stocked and engaging. I came across multiple Classic Blackjack tables alongside intriguing twists like Infinite Blackjack, Speed Blackjack, and Free Bet Blackjack. Infinite Blackjack is a ingenious answer to crowded tables; it enables an unlimited count of players participate by using simulated bets on separate boxes, so you never wait for a seat. The regulations are typical across most tables, commonly paying 3:2 for a blackjack with the dealer standing on soft 17. Dealers are both effective and charming, and you can spot every card sharply. Apart from blackjack, offerings like Live Baccarat and Casino Hold’em keep the same high production values. The arrangements are organized, the betting settings are easy, and the speed recreates the genuine excitement of a physical card table.
